India’s shrimp crisis: Can ‘atmanirbhar prawns’ scale Trump’s tariff wall?

Summary by Live Mint
Shrimp exports accounted for 70% of India’s $7.4 billion seafood exports in FY25. The US alone imports 40% of its annual requirement from India. Trump’s tariffs now threaten to take Indian prawns off the table. But, there’s a silver lining.
